What Are the Key Features to Look for in Windshield Wipers?
When searching for the best windshield wipers, consider the following key features:
- Blade Material: The material of the wiper blade significantly impacts its durability and performance. Rubber blades are common as they provide a good balance between flexibility and longevity, while silicone blades offer superior resistance to UV rays and are often quieter during operation.
- Frame Type: Wipers can be either frame or frameless. Frame wipers typically consist of multiple parts and are effective in heavy rain, but frameless wipers provide a sleeker design and better contact with the windshield, which can enhance performance in various weather conditions.
- Size Compatibility: It is essential to select wipers that fit your vehicle’s specifications. Wiper sizes can vary widely between models, so consulting your vehicle’s manual or using an online tool to find the correct sizes ensures optimal performance and coverage.
- Wind Lift Resistance: This refers to the ability of the wiper blade to stay in contact with the windshield at high speeds or during strong winds. Wipers designed with aerodynamic features reduce lift and improve performance, leading to clearer visibility while driving.
- Installation Type: Wipers come with different installation mechanisms, such as J-hook or pin-type connectors. Choosing wipers with an easy installation method will save time and effort, allowing for a hassle-free replacement process.
- Seasonal Performance: Some wipers are specifically designed for certain weather conditions, like winter wipers that are built to handle snow and ice, while all-season wipers are versatile for various climates. Selecting the right type based on your region’s weather can enhance effectiveness and longevity.
How Do Material and Design Affect Performance?
The material and design of windshield wipers significantly influence their performance in various weather conditions.
- Rubber Blades: Rubber is the most common material used for wiper blades due to its flexibility and durability. High-quality rubber can effectively conform to the windshield, ensuring a thorough wipe and reducing streaks, while also being resistant to wear caused by UV rays and extreme temperatures.
- Silicone Blades: Silicone wiper blades are known for their superior longevity and performance. They provide a quieter operation and are less prone to cracking or splitting over time, making them ideal for areas with extreme weather fluctuations.
- Frame Design: The design of the wiper frame can affect how evenly the blade contacts the windshield. A well-engineered frame allows for consistent pressure along the entire length of the blade, enhancing visibility and cleaning efficiency, especially on curved windshields.
- Beam Wipers: Beam wipers have a sleek, aerodynamic design that helps them maintain contact with the windshield at high speeds. This design minimizes lift and improves performance in heavy rain or snow, making them a popular choice for drivers in challenging weather conditions.
- Hybrid Wipers: Combining the benefits of traditional frames and beam designs, hybrid wipers feature a rubber blade with a sleek cover. This design offers the durability of a metal frame while providing the flexibility of a beam blade, leading to enhanced performance in various weather environments.
- Weather Resistance: The overall weather resistance of wiper blades is crucial for performance. Blades that are treated with special coatings can repel water, ice, and dirt, which significantly improves visibility and reduces the need for frequent replacements.
- Installation Mechanism: The ease of installation can also affect the performance of windshield wipers. Wipers that feature a universal or quick-release mechanism allow for easy replacement, ensuring that drivers can maintain optimal visibility without hassle.

How Can Incorrect Installation Affect Wiper Performance?
Incorrect installation of windshield wipers can significantly impair their performance and effectiveness.
- Poor Blade Contact: When wipers are not installed correctly, the blades may not make proper contact with the windshield. This can lead to streaking, smearing, or incomplete wiping of the glass, obstructing the driver’s view during rain or snow.
- Increased Wear and Tear: Improperly installed wipers can cause uneven pressure on the blades, leading to premature wear. This can result in the need for more frequent replacements, increasing maintenance costs and inconvenience.
- Lift-Off at High Speeds: If wipers are not secured correctly, they may lift off the windshield at higher speeds. This can compromise their ability to clear water effectively, creating safety hazards for the driver and passengers.
- Noisy Operation: Misalignment due to incorrect installation can cause the wipers to make squeaking or grinding noises while in use. This not only detracts from driving comfort but may also indicate that the wipers are working harder than they should, leading to further damage.
- Improper Functioning of the Wiper System: Incorrect installation can interfere with the overall wiper system’s operation, such as causing the wipers to move erratically or not function at all. This can make it impossible to clear the windshield effectively during adverse weather conditions.
What Maintenance Practices Help Extend Wiper Lifespan?
Several maintenance practices can help extend the lifespan of windshield wipers:
- Regular Cleaning: Keeping the wiper blades clean helps prevent dirt and debris from scratching the windshield and damaging the rubber. Use a soft cloth and a mild detergent to wipe the blades, ensuring they are free from contaminants that can cause wear and tear.
- Inspect for Damage: Periodically check the wiper blades for signs of wear such as cracks, splits, or stiffness. If you notice any damage, it’s crucial to replace the blades promptly to maintain optimal performance and prevent further damage to the windshield.
- Use the Wipers Properly: Avoid using the windshield wipers when the glass is dry or when there is heavy ice or snow buildup. This can strain the wiper motor and damage the blades; instead, clear the windshield manually before using the wipers.
- Park in Shade: Whenever possible, park your vehicle in a shaded area or use a windshield cover. Prolonged exposure to sunlight can degrade the rubber of the wiper blades, leading to cracking and reduced effectiveness over time.
- Replace Wipers on Schedule: Even with good maintenance, wiper blades have a limited lifespan, typically around six months to a year. Regularly replacing them as part of your vehicle maintenance routine ensures that you always have the best visibility in adverse weather conditions.
